How to Choose the Best Great Britain Travel Guides

Depth of Coverage and Travel Style

When selecting a Great Britain travel guide, consider the depth of information and whether it aligns with your preferred travel style. Guides like Rick Steves Great Britain are typically renowned for their focus on cultural immersion, historical context, and efficient itineraries, often appealing to independent travelers who value in-depth explanations over extensive lists of every possible attraction. In contrast, publications such as Fodor's Essential Great Britain tend to offer a broader spectrum of recommendations, from luxury stays to mid-range options, encompassing a wider range of traveler preferences and providing more comprehensive listings for dining and entertainment across various price points.

Navigational Aids and Visual Presentation

The quality of maps and visual content significantly impacts a guide's utility, particularly when exploring new cities or regions. Guides from publishers like DK Great Britain are characterized by their highly visual approach, incorporating detailed 3D maps, floor plans of major attractions, and vibrant photography that helps users visualize destinations before arrival. This contrasts with guides that might offer more functional, less aesthetically driven maps. While Lonely Planet Great Britain provides clear, practical maps essential for getting around, their visual presentation generally prioritizes utility over glossy imagery, which may be a factor for travelers who rely heavily on visual cues for inspiration and orientation.

Practicality and Itinerary Planning

The most effective Great Britain travel guides offer practical advice that extends beyond just attractions, encompassing transport, accommodation, and daily logistics. Rick Steves Great Britain is particularly strong in providing actionable advice for navigating public transport, recommending specific hotels, and outlining daily itineraries designed for efficient exploration. For travelers seeking more localized and potentially budget-friendly options, the unbranded Great Britain Travel Guide: Ultimate Itineraries, Must-See Sights & Hidden Gems often includes 'Local Tips' which can be invaluable for discovering authentic experiences and navigating less tourist-heavy areas. The main difference is often in the specificity of the advice, with some guides offering broad overviews and others, like Rick Steves, providing highly curated recommendations.

Frequently Asked Questions

How do Rick Steves' guides differ from Fodor's in terms of itinerary structure?
Rick Steves' guides typically offer highly detailed, day-by-day itineraries focused on cultural immersion and efficient sightseeing, often with specific walking tours. Fodor's, conversely, provides a broader range of options for varying interests and budgets, with more flexible suggestions rather than prescriptive daily plans.
Are full-color guides like DK Great Britain always better for navigation and inspiration?
While full-color guides from publishers like DK excel in visual inspiration with detailed maps and vibrant photos, their utility for navigation depends on individual preference. Some users find text-based guides with clear, concise maps equally effective for getting around, prioritizing portability over extensive visual detail.
Do Lonely Planet guides consistently offer budget-friendly accommodation options across Great Britain?
Yes, Lonely Planet Great Britain guides are known for catering to a wide range of budgets, and they consistently include extensive listings for hostels, guesthouses, and other affordable lodging options. They are a reliable resource for travelers seeking to manage their expenses while exploring.
What kind of unique content can one expect from the 'Great Britain Travel Guide: Ultimate Itineraries, Must-See Sights & Hidden Gems'?
This type of guide often aims to provide a blend of popular attractions alongside 'hidden gems' and 'local tips' for an authentic experience. It typically focuses on practical itineraries and unique insights that might be less emphasized in guides from larger, more established publishers like Fodor's or DK.
How important is the publication date when choosing a Great Britain travel guide?
The publication date is crucial, as travel information, especially regarding prices, opening hours, and transportation routes, can change frequently. Newer editions, such as those published within the last year or two, ensure the most accurate and up-to-date recommendations for your trip.
